What is a Web Hosting Company?



A internet host delivers the infrastructure and features necessary for websites to be accessed on the internet. Once your website is made, all its data—images, source code, documents—must be hosted on a server. Hosting companies lease storage on their servers and provide internet connectivity to keep your website live at all times.

Different Kinds of Hosting Plans



Web hosts typically feature a range of plan types, each designed for various requirements.

Basic Hosting
This is the simplest and cost-effective option. Multiple websites share a common server, such as CPU, RAM, and bandwidth. Ideal for small websites, but can be limiting scalability. Your website’s performance may be impacted by other sites’ traffic on the same node.

VPS Hosting Solutions
VPS plans provide greater control compared to basic plans. It mimics a standalone server but exists within a multi-tenant setup. Users still share a server but get reserved portions. Suitable for medium-sized businesses needing more customization.

Cloud Hosting


Cloud hosting leverages a cluster of servers to deliver site hosting services, commonly called “the cloud.” Such a platform is extremely scalable and adjustable, meaning that if your webpage gets fluctuating visitors, server resources can be scaled up or down with zero interruption. Cloud hosting is perfect for sites and brands that demand quick scaling and tolerance for traffic changes. Additionally, it boasts excellent reliability, since data is spread across various servers.

Managed Web Hosting


Managed web hosting solutions is often linked to WordPress-centric hosting. Through this type of hosting, the provider handles all the complexities of operating your site, covering software upgrades, patch management, routine data backups, and more. This lets you concentrate on growing your content and audience engagement, while the host handles the back-end tasks. Such managed plans are perfect for people seeking an easy experience and who might lack technical skills.

Reliability and Uptime


Online time indicates how long your site is online on the web. Aim for hosts that promise at least 99.9% uptime. Such high uptime reduces the likelihood of interruption that may harm your visitor satisfaction and SEO performance.

Website Speed


Fast loading speeds are crucial for delivering a positive customer interaction. Users demand websites to open quickly, and major search engines factor in site speed when ranking sites. Select a web host that features server optimization, advanced caching, and ideally Content Delivery Network services for optimal load times.

How to Select the Right Web Hosting Company



When selecting a web hosting provider, you need to carefully consider your website’s specific requirements. Consider your budget, expected traffic, and whether you need specialized services like email hosting or managed WordPress hosting. It’s also important to look at factors such as scalability, customer support, and the host’s reputation in the industry.

Red Flags to Avoid
When evaluating hosting companies, be wary of unrealistic promises, such as rock-bottom pricing or guaranteed uptime that sounds too good to be true. Hidden fees and poor online reviews are also red flags that indicate the company may not be the best option for your website.
